The contact stated that on 2002 Chevrolet Tahoe the daytime running lights on the driver's side burned out, and when he went to replace them the light bulb and the socket were charred. He noticed this on 7-19-05. He hasn't talked to the dealer or the manufacturer but plans on doing so. Read details...
The contact owns a 2002 Chevrolet Tahoe. The contact stated that while driving approximately 40 mph, the headlights suddenly failed to illuminate. The vehicle was taken to an independent mechanic, who diagnosed that the ignition switch was faulty and malfunctioned. Read details...
